How to Plan an Eco-Friendly Corporate Retreat for 30 People in 60 Days

Planning a corporate retreat can feel overwhelming, especially when you're aiming to make it eco-friendly. Did you know that 70% of employees believe that their company values sustainability? Hosting a retreat that reflects these values can boost morale and strengthen team bonds. Here’s a practical guide to planning an eco-friendly corporate retreat for 30 people in just 60 days.

Timeline for Planning Your Eco-Friendly Retreat

8 Weeks to Go: Define Your Goals and Budget

  • Goals: Identify what you want to achieve (team building, strategy sessions, etc.).
  • Budget: Establish a budget of approximately $250-$400 per person per day, including lodging, meals, and activities.

7 Weeks to Go: Select Your Venue

  • Research: Look for eco-friendly venues that prioritize sustainability.
  • Shortlist: Narrow down to 3-5 venues based on capacity, location, and amenities.

6 Weeks to Go: Confirm Logistics

  • Transportation: Arrange group transport, preferably with eco-conscious providers.
  • Catering: Choose local, organic catering options to minimize the carbon footprint.

5 Weeks to Go: Plan Activities

  • Select Activities: Choose team-building activities that are eco-friendly and engaging.
  • Schedule: Draft a preliminary agenda.

4 Weeks to Go: Finalize Details

  • Contracts: Confirm bookings with venues and vendors.
  • Room Blocks: Request room blocks for participants.

3 Weeks to Go: Communicate with Participants

  • Send Itinerary: Provide participants with the schedule, packing list, and travel details.
  • Encourage Sustainability: Share tips for eco-friendly travel and participation.

2 Weeks to Go: Check-in and Confirm

  • Final Confirmation: Reconfirm all arrangements with venues and vendors.
  • Gather Feedback: Ensure all participants have dietary restrictions or special requests.

1 Week to Go: Prepare for Arrival

  • Finalize Materials: Print agendas, name tags, and any necessary materials.
  • Pack Eco-Friendly: Bring reusable items like water bottles and utensils.

Risk Mitigation: What Could Go Wrong and How to Prevent It

  • Venue Overbooking: Confirm your booking and request a contract. Book at least 4 months in advance for high-demand seasons.
  • Transportation Issues: Check with your transportation provider a week before the event for any changes.
  • Dietary Restrictions: Collect and confirm all dietary needs two weeks prior to the retreat.
